Game Drives, Boat Cruise and Top of the Fall Activities
Game Drives, Boat Cruise and Top of the Fall Activities
Murchison Falls National Park is the biggest national park of the 11 national parks Uganda hosts. It also hosts Murchison falls the most powerful fall in the world. Every morning game drive will introduce you to the world of wildlife. You'll see elephants, giraffes, antelopes, among others. On a lucky day, you can spot lions, Leopards and hyenas. You'll return to the lodge for a full breakfast and relax until lunch.
Afternoon boat cruise on the Victoria Nile. This cruise is really fascinating, enjoy the atmosphere of the park, landscape, hippos, bird species, wildlife, and get to the bottom of the fall.
You'll return and drive to the top of the fall. At this place is where you appreciate nature. If you believe in God’s creation like me, then you accept. Because the whole Nile River, more than 50m wide, is forced into a gorge of 7m and falls over 45m. You'll take a simple hike along the fall, and that marks the end of day three.

Chimpannzee Tracking in Kibale National Park
Chimpannzee Tracking in Kibale National Park
Kibale National Park is home to 13 primates, including chimpanzees. After a warm breakfast and briefing, you'll begin your journey in search of these chimpanzees. However, other primates, like black and white colobus monkey, red tailed, olive baboons, as well as plants and birdlife is a bonus before you meet the chimpanzees. You will be amazed by the forest bath/breath as you return for your lunch and afternoon. Later, you'll transfer to Queen Elizabeth National Park.

Gorilla Tracking and Optional Evening Batwa Cultural Experience
Bwindi Impenetrable National Park is home to more than half of the mountain gorillas in the world. Buhoma Sector is one of the historical sites and the first family of gorilla tracking in Uganda. So after a warm breakfast, you'll walk into the gorilla briefing center, be welcomed by cultural music as you receive the dos and don’ts, or a brief about the gorilla tracking experience. You'll begin your journey of a lifetime experience with the majestic mountain gorillas. Depending on your energy level, you will have an optional evening community walk and the Batwa/pygmies' cultural experience.
